WOLF THE PREDATOR

The wolf is considered an apex predator. It hunts in packs that can range from 6 to 10 canines with an alpha male and alpha female leading the group. These creatures do a lot of hunting at night. They are able to hunt at night due to their excellent eyesight. Wolves have a reflective layer behind their retina called the tapetum lucidum that reflects light and helps them see in the dark.

WOLF THE PREDATOR

They have an acute sense of smell that is a 100 times more powerful than human’s. Wolves can also hear sounds up to 6 miles away in a forest and 10 miles away in open land. With the wolves larger, blocky feet and long toes they are well equipped to run on uneven, rough terrain or even through snow. They can run at speeds of 36 to 38 miles per hour for short bursts while chasing prey. Although bursts of maximum speed are short, wolves can maintain pursuit of running after prey for long distances.
